Higher ed faces growing security risks

Higher education institutions face a growing but often invisible threat: security debt. Unlike technical debt—the cost of delaying software updates or infrastructure upgrades—this issue arises when vulnerabilities go unnoticed or unaddressed, leaving networks exposed to evolving risks. The problem is particularly pressing in colleges and universities, where sprawling, decentralized IT systems create blind spots that can compromise student data, disrupt operations, and lead to compliance failures.

How security debt builds up in campus networks

Security debt accumulates quietly. Outdated systems, patchwork integrations, and unmonitored devices create weak points in a network. In higher education, this happens for several reasons.

Campuses depend on a mix of administrative systems, research networks, and student-facing platforms that rarely share the same infrastructure. Legacy applications, some decades old, often remain in use because they support critical functions like financial aid or registration. When these systems aren’t updated or replaced, they become liabilities. Each unpatched vulnerability or misconfigured device increases the risk, and the dangers aren’t always visible until an attack occurs.

The sector’s decentralized structure worsens the problem. Departments and labs frequently operate their own IT environments, sometimes with minimal oversight. The result is a fragmented security posture where no single team has a full view of the risks.

The stakes of unchecked security debt

Ignoring security debt carries serious consequences. A breach in a registration system might prevent students from enrolling in classes for days, while an attack on financial aid databases could delay disbursements for thousands. Research institutions face additional risks: stolen data can derail years of work and force collaborations to restart.

Beyond immediate disruptions, the long-term effects can be harder to measure. Reputational damage may discourage prospective students and donors, while compliance violations could result in fines or loss of federal funding.

For many institutions, the challenge isn’t just fixing vulnerabilities—it’s knowing where to begin. Security debt thrives where IT teams lack the tools or authority to assess risks fully. Without real-time monitoring, even well-intentioned patching efforts can miss critical gaps, allowing attackers to exploit weaknesses.

The difference between security debt and technical debt becomes clear in these moments. Technical debt might slow a system or require extra maintenance, but security debt can shut down an entire institution. The scale of impact sets them apart: a delayed software update frustrates users, but an unpatched server can expose thousands of records in minutes.

How campuses can start addressing the problem

Reducing security debt requires both immediate action and long-term planning. Continuous monitoring tools can provide real-time visibility into network vulnerabilities, helping IT teams prioritize fixes before they escalate. Technology alone isn’t enough, though.

Institutions should also conduct regular risk assessments, either through internal teams or third-party auditors. These reviews can identify high-risk legacy systems that need replacement rather than temporary fixes. Budget constraints often make this difficult, but waiting for a breach to force action is far costlier.

Better communication between IT and administration is essential. Higher education leaders typically focus on student resources, so IT teams must explain security debt in terms of institutional risk. A data breach doesn’t just affect IT—it can disrupt enrollment, research funding, and accreditation. Framing the issue this way can help secure funding to address vulnerabilities before they become crises.

Some universities have begun centralizing cybersecurity operations to improve oversight. By consolidating security teams and tools, they gain clearer insights and can respond faster to threats. This approach also helps standardize security practices across departments, reducing the fragmentation that fuels the problem.

Progress remains slow. Many institutions operate on tight budgets, and security upgrades often compete with priorities like classroom technology or faculty hiring. The key is to treat security debt like any other financial obligation: ignoring it doesn’t make it disappear, and the longer it builds, the harder it becomes to manage.

The goal isn’t to eliminate security debt entirely but to keep pace with the risks. How well campuses protect their students, data, and futures will depend on their ability to act before threats materialize.
